1. Traditional logistics - Familiar "old" way of doing things
+ Characteristics:
Management by paper, manual excel.
Contact by phone, sporadic email.
The process depends heavily on people.
+ Advantages:
Suitable for small businesses, small scale of goods.
Easy to implement, no need to invest much in technology.
+ Disadvantages:
Easy to make mistakes when making documents.
Difficult to track goods in real time.
Using a lot of human resources and processing time.
2. Digital Logistics – An inevitable trend in the technology era
+ Features:
Application of AI, Big Data, IoT and Blockchain technology.
Manage transportation, warehousing, and documents on a digital platform.
Allow 24/7 tracking of goods with transparent data.
+ Advantages:
Optimize costs, reduce errors thanks to automation.
More transparent and secure in data management.
Easy to scale and connect with international partners.
+ Disadvantages:
Requires initial investment in software systems and infrastructure.
Enterprises must train personnel to use technology.

4. Illustrative example
A Vietnamese seafood export enterprise previously took 2-3 days to process transportation documents using the traditional method. When applying a digital logistics management system, the time was shortened to a few hours, while saving nearly 15% of human resources costs per month.
5. Conclusion
Traditional logistics is still suitable for small businesses with few transactions. However, with the increasingly strict international trade context in terms of speed, transparency and cost, digital logistics is an inevitable trend that Vietnamese businesses need to grasp.
